ABDUL BASIT KHAN versus CHIEF MINISTER, SINDH, KARACHI


Sindh Service Tribunals Act 1973 Section 18 Sindh Civil Servants (Probation, Certification and Sanity) Rules, 1975, R: 13 Sindh Civil Servants (Qualification and Discipline) Rules, 1973, R4 Sindh Service Tribunals Act (XV of 1973), Section 4 Removal of Reinstall Intelligence from Job for Arrears, etc. Government employee filed an appeal against his dismissal order. During the approval of the appeal, as a result of the negotiations between the public servant and the authority, the public servant withdrew his appeal from the public servant, negotiations restored to his job but his interim term was terminated with unpaid leave. He was considered and was not treated for his reappointment with the continuation of his previous appointment and a public servant filed an appeal against the order when civil servants were made entitled to past service from the former job in Sindh. Benefits of KR13, their salaries and allowances, as well as the restoration of their past glory Under the Civil Servants (Probation, Confirmation and Sanity) Rules, 1975, even if a junior was promoted in the meantime, the senior was allowed to benefit from the next senior class, the Pharma Seniority, the appellate authority. Upon the removal or removal order, the Sindh was appointed under section 18 of the Civil Servants Act, 1973, to determine the arrears of salaries and there was no provision of the law which would have left the authority completely with salaries. Unless it is fully justified, no administrative order can show frustration. In this order itself, approve the dismissal order against the public servant
